elaninfuture wrote:I've particularly enjoyed the Alfa. It's a '76 with big US bumpers, so not valuable. But a surprisingly fun car.


My dad bought a '76 in 1984, just in time time to use it to teach me how to drive with a clutch. He got the thing for a steal from his veterinarian, whose unpaved driveway was too much for it. I got to have some youthful fun with that car for a couple of years, especially the sunny summer day when I 'stole' it for a blast around the county while he was at the office. My punishment upon being caught was to help him change the points on it* but I always enjoyed helping him with car-stuff and would have done so anyway. And he said that he couldn't blame me for my joyride; he figured that in my shoes he probably would have done the same.

*Dad also had a '74 Berlina that he'd bought in '79 and both Alfas burned-up their points rather quickly.

Hi Frank. Thank you very much for your message. I have been driving my Elan as much as I can. It really is a fantastic car!! What a car it should have been back in the days when it was new! Of course some incidents start to show up the last one being the driver window that collapsed. Turn out to be one of the small pulleys for the cable that droped out...I decided to have some made locally out of brass. All has been assembled now but the up and down speed become somehow slower...
Your car looks a very good starting project. I do hope you go ahead. Mine is #6055 as I referred before.

Hi. Thank you for your coment. The SS spinners in my Elan came with the car when it was delivered new in September 1966. You can see them in the1967 photo I posted in my 1st message of this topic. As far as I know (but I am not sure) the SS equipment was not commercially available in September 1966 and it was 1st fitted to US cars. There is now (in a very poor condition) a 1966 Elan for sale here in Portugal with the some spinners at least on the front wheels.
The spinners are the only SS item in my car...
